A mesothelioma lawyer can help you file a lawsuit against negligent asbestos product manufacturers. These lawsuits could provide victims with compensation that could cover their medical expenses as well as lost wages and other losses. Additionally, families of deceased victims can bring wrongful death lawsuits against the asbestos companies responsible for their loved ones' deaths. Each mesothelioma claim is unique, but certain factors determine the amount of compensation a victim should receive. These include the nature and extent of mesothelioma, as well the extent of asbestos exposure. A mesothelioma lawyer can determine the value of your case based on these elements during their no-cost evaluation. How long do you need to file a lawsuit for mesothelioma? Many states have statutes or limitations that give plaintiffs two to four years to file a civil lawsuit seeking financial compensation. The time limit starts to expire when a person receives a mesothelioma diagnoses.
